Understanding Inclined Treadmills
Inclined treadmills are a specialized type of treadmill that allows users to adjust the incline of the running surface. Unlike traditional treadmills, which typically operate on a flat surface, inclined treadmills simulate the effects of running uphill, thus enhancing the intensity of your workouts. This incline feature is not merely an aesthetic addition; it fundamentally alters the mechanics of your workout. By engaging your body's larger muscle groups such as the glutes, hamstrings, and calves, incline training can elevate your cardiovascular health and increase overall muscle engagement. The result is a more efficient calorie burn and a more robust workout that can help you achieve your fitness aspirations more effectively.
Benefits of Using Inclined Treadmills
The benefits of incorporating an inclined treadmill into your workout routine are numerous. First and foremost, they are known to significantly improve calorie burn. Studies suggest that running or walking at an incline can increase calorie expenditure by up to 50% compared to exercising on a flat surface. This means that you can achieve more in a shorter amount of time, making your workouts more efficient. Additionally, incline workouts promote enhanced muscle toning, particularly in the lower body. The increased resistance from the incline forces your muscles to work harder, leading to improved strength and definition. Lastly, the added intensity of incline training can help boost your overall endurance, preparing you for more challenging workouts in the future.
Features to Consider When Buying an Inclined Treadmill
When you decide to purchase an inclined treadmill, it's essential to consider several key features to ensure you get the best model for your needs. First, adjustable incline levels are crucial; the ability to customize the incline can help you tailor your workouts to match your fitness level and goals. Durability is another vital factor; you want a treadmill that can withstand regular use without compromising performance. Additionally, consider the size of the treadmill, especially if space is a concern in your home. Finally, look for technology integrations, such as heart rate monitors and pre-programmed workouts, which can enhance your exercise experience and help you track progress effectively. These features can significantly impact the quality and enjoyment of your workouts.
Popular Types of Inclined Treadmills
There are several types of inclined treadmills available, each catering to different fitness levels and needs. Foldable models are ideal for those with limited space, providing a convenient way to store your equipment when not in use. On the other hand, commercial-grade treadmills offer advanced features and durability suitable for serious runners or those who plan to use their treadmill frequently. Additionally, some inclined treadmills come equipped with advanced technology, such as interactive screens and virtual training programs, making them suitable for users who enjoy a more immersive workout experience. It's essential to consider what type of treadmill aligns best with your fitness goals and available space to ensure you make the right choice.
